About this job

Overview:

Forever Strong. What sets First Citizens apart Strong leadership, enduring values and a commitment to helping people and businesses prosper.


As a Commercial Banker at First Citizens Bank you will carry on our tradition of developing and expanding relationships with business owners in your community to help them meet their financial goals.

Commercial Bankers develop and maintain an active prospect list, customer outreach plan and quality referral sources for companies, on average, over $10MM in annual revenues. They are the primary contact for borrowing needs and provide subject matter expertise for deposit and cash flow management. Commercial Bankers work with various internal partners to build and manage full banking relationships.

Responsibilities:

In this role you will get to:

Make an impact by contributing to the growth of the bank through commercial loans, deposits and fee income.

Leverage your network to engage with local business owners and companies to develop business lending opportunities.

Represent the bank in the community by attending and participating in civic, community and networking events.

Engage in an efficient loan approval process with open communication and exposure to local credit partners.

Be part of a collaborative team with various bank partners to support and deepen the full client relationship.

Qualifications:

Bachelor's degree with a minimum of 8 years experience in business or commercial lending, credit or business development.

-Or-

High school diploma or GED with a minimum of 12 years experience in business or commercial lending, credit or business development.


Additional Requirements:

Business development experience

Financial analysis and credit underwriting skills

Knowledge of commercial lending, deposit and cash management solutions

Ability to provide financial guidance and expertise

Sales planning and forecasting experience


Preferred Qualifications:

Established COI's and referral sources
